Transaction

409d98bd24bec4ccdab8071edbc9c01bce1ca148791918dedb3bdecbbcbada0b
123,767 confirmations
Timestamp
1695321685
Block808,743
Fee977,604 sats
Fee rate41.1 sats/vB
view on mempool.space

Inputs & Outputs

Inputs